6-канальный вывод работает с драйверами alsa.
modules.conf:
Код:
Код: Выделить всё
alias char-major-116 snd
alias char-major-14 soundcore
alias snd-card-0 snd-emu10k1
alias sound-slot-0 snd-card-0
alias sound-service-0-0 snd-mixer-oss
alias sound-service-0-1 snd-seq-oss
alias sound-service-0-3 snd-pcm-oss
alias sound-service-0-8 snd-seq-oss
alias sound-service-0-12 snd-pcm-oss
post-install snd-emu10k1 /usr/sbin/alsactl restore
post-install snd-seq-oss sfxload /etc/midi/4gmgsmt.sf2
При наличии тв-тюнера добавляется еще одна строка:
Код:
Код: Выделить всё
alias sound-slot-1 btaudio
Ее надо закоментировать. Мне не удалось заставить работать вместе btaudio и snd-emu10k1.
По умолчанию 3-й выход карты настроен на вывод цифрового сигнала. Что-бы перевести его на вывод Center/Sub надо запустить alsamixer. Один из последних регуляторов - SB Live Analog/Digital Output Jack. Переключается кнопкой "M" - в режиме MM выводит аналоговые каналы center/sub. Некоторые другие "ползунки" также работают как переключатели - например Tone разрешает/отключает регулировку Bass/Treble. После настройки уровней, командой alsactl store можно сохранить настройки микшера.
Просмотр фильмов с 6-канальным звуком.
В xine вывод должен быть через alsa драйвер и поставлены галочка в five_lfe_channel.
В mplayer вывод через alsa на 6 колонок включается хитро:
Код:
Код: Выделить всё
mplayer -ao alsa9:surround51 -channels 6
Для фильмов со стерео дорожкой можно включить режим surround:
Код:
mplayer -ao alsa9:surround51 -channels 6 -af surround,sub=150
Проще эти ключи разместить в ~/.mplayer/config:
Код:
Код: Выделить всё
# Write your default config options here!
pp=7
vo=xv
fs=1
ao="alsa9:surround51"
channels=6
af=surround,sub=150
взято с сайта www.atmsk.ru для темы SBLive + 5.1 колонки. автор, к сожалению, не указан